Dimora Dioniso Bed & Breakfast - Polignano a Mare
40.995706, 17.223513Overview
Featuring car rentals, as well as Wi-Fi in the rooms, Dimora Dioniso Bed & Breakfast Polignano a Mare is only a 7-minute walk from Monumento a Domenico Modugno. This bed & breakfast entices guests with parking, available nearby.
Location
The centre of Polignano a Mare is a 5 minutes' walk of the accommodation. Ponte di Polignano is a few minutes' drive from the hotel, and Centro Storico di Polignano a Mare is just 7 minutes' walk away. Nature lovers will appreciate the proximity to Lido Paura, which is just 13 minutes' walk away. Located at a distance of 2.8 km from Abbazia di San Vito Beach, Dimora Dioniso Bed & Breakfast puts the city at your fingertips.
For those travelling from afar, Karol Wojtyla airport is 48 minutes' drive away.
Rooms
Certain rooms have a stone fireplace along with a sofa set for guests' convenience. They also have a refrigerator and glassware as well as views of the city. Providing a bidet and a shower, some bathrooms come with free toiletries and bathrobes.

missingWrote a review on 02 Jul
We had an amazing stay at this charming bed and breakfast in Italy. The room was spotlessly clean and the hostess was friendly and helpful. The location was perfect, with beautiful beaches and plenty of things to do nearby. We especially loved the fine restaurant 'Grotta Palazzese'. The room itself was beautiful, with a rooftop kitchenette and sun loungers. The manager were pretty good by even doing our laundry. The beach, just a short walk away, was one of the best we've ever been to, with the unique option to swim into caves. The town center and waterfront were easily accessible by foot. The included breakfast was simple but good, with the smell of fresh coffee in the mornings. The host, Grazia, was very accommodating with check-in time and made our stay stress-free. Communication was excellent.

missingWrote a review on 25 May
I recently stayed at Dimora Dioniso in Polignano a Mare for a short trip. The location was fantastic, just a few minutes walk from a variety of cafes, restaurants, and beautiful views. The owner was incredibly accommodating, allowing us to check in early so we could go on a boat trip later that day. Parking was also not an issue, as there is free parking available just a minute's walk from the property. The communication with Grazia, the owner, was excellent, and she was very friendly and flexible with the check-in time. The breakfast, served at a nearby bar, was delicious, and the staff there went out of their way to accommodate my preference for savory food by swapping the cornetto with toast. a great experience!
